Bali Copper Kitchen & Bar

Uncategorized November 6, 2015

Remember me talking about the awesome hotel we stayed at in Ubud, Bali, and how we almost didn’t leave it? Lol. The thing is, they have a lovely little restaurant right next to their jungle infinity pool, as well as one of Ubud’s best restaurants upstairs, so you literally have everything you could ever need or want at your fingertips. So who can blame me.

The upstairs Copper Kitchen and Bar has both indoor and outdoor seating but we chose outdoors for obvious reasons…you just can’t beat this view for a romantic evening dinner in paradise. So if you’re planning a trip to Bali, my first recommendation is: spend part of your trip in Ubud, it’s a great central location for getting to many of Bali’s attractions, and stay at Bisma Eight. Or even if you don’t, make sure you stop by the Copper Kitchen and Bar for an amazing dining experience. Here’s what we loved:

The view. Obvi.

Our welcome drink was a cold organic rosemary and lemon ginger tea. It was so refreshing and delicious, to the point that I plan on trying to recreate it somehow.

Creme brulee in an egg shell? Cool.

The scallops! We love a well-made scallop.

The braised pork belly.

They have a really delicious drink menu.

Everything is so beautifully plated and tastes as good as it looks.
